引言
在巴士模拟游戏中,白云路是一个充满挑战的路段,许多玩家在这里遇到了各种难题。本文将深入分析白云路的难点,并提供一系列实用的过路技巧,帮助玩家轻松克服这些挑战。
白云路难题分析
1. 交通流量大
白云路是城市交通的主要干道,车流量大,路况复杂。这给巴士的行驶带来了不小的压力。
2. 路口多,信号灯频繁
白云路交叉口众多,信号灯频繁变换,这对巴士的行驶节奏和准确性提出了较高要求。
3. 地形复杂
白云路沿线地形多变,有时需要爬坡,有时需要下坡,这对巴士的动力和操控提出了挑战。
过路技巧
1. 熟悉路况
在游戏开始前,充分熟悉白云路的路况,包括各个路口的位置、信号灯的变换规律等。
2. 合理规划路线
根据路况和交通流量,合理规划行驶路线,尽量避开高峰时段和拥堵路段。
3. 控制车速
在行驶过程中,根据路况和信号灯的变化,合理控制车速,避免急刹车和急加速。
4. 精准操控
在路口,要精准操控方向盘,确保顺利通过。同时,注意观察其他车辆的动态,避免发生碰撞。
5. 利用辅助设施
游戏中可能提供一些辅助设施,如导航系统、交通监控等,合理利用这些设施可以帮助玩家更好地应对挑战。
实战案例
以下是一个具体的实战案例,帮助玩家更好地理解如何在白云路上顺利行驶。
// 假设我们正在编写一个巴士模拟游戏的代码
// 定义一个函数,用于模拟巴士在白云路上的行驶
function driveThroughWhiteCloudRoad(bus) {
// 熟悉路况
const roadConditions = getRoadConditions();
// 合理规划路线
const route = planRoute(roadConditions);
// 遍历路线,模拟行驶
for (let i = 0; i < route.length; i++) {
const segment = route[i];
switch (segment.type) {
case 'straight':
// 正常行驶
driveStraight(bus, segment.length);
break;
case 'intersection':
// 通过路口
driveThroughIntersection(bus, segment.intersection);
break;
case 'hill':
// 上坡
climbHill(bus, segment.length);
break;
case 'dip':
// 下坡
descendDip(bus, segment.length);
break;
}
}
}
// 调用函数,开始行驶
driveThroughWhiteCloudRoad(bus);
总结
通过以上分析和技巧,相信玩家们已经对如何在巴士模拟游戏中克服白云路的难题有了更深的理解。只要掌握了这些技巧,相信你们一定能够在游戏中游刃有余地驾驭巴士,顺利通过白云路!
